7 WYC crews signed up for the 2018 Around French Island endurance race:
- Ian & Isy Carson and WIll - Hobie 16
- Martin Corcoran - Taipan 4.9
- Steve & Theodora Cross - Nacra 5.8
- Vincent Cross & Will Fleming - Hobie 16
- Andrew Hill - Taipan 4.9
- Robert & Luke Pease - Hobie 16
- Adam Smith & Joerris Noll - Hobie 16
We also sent 2 rescue boats; Terry de Vries took his Shark Cat with Frank Jurovic and Tracey Swadling and Christiane Coutant took BI12 with Russell Jones.
After a sedate trip across to Cowes Yacht Club, the 2018 race got underway at midday. The race organisers sent us around French Island clockwise, the first time any of the WYC participants had raced in this direction.
Steve and Thoedora capsized early but were soon up and going again and the fleet made steady progress up the west side of the island past Hastings. The Hobie WIldcat and Hobie Tiger from Cowes and a Tornado established a solid lead. Around the rounding mark near Crawfish Rock, the fleet separated with some following the channel and some making the ultimately costly decision to stay close to the north side of the island. The wind continued to pick up and while patchy, at times we were shy reaching at speeds in excess of 14 knots. Vinnie and Will capsized but had the Hobie up again in record time.
We slowed down around the Sandy Spit as the wind eased and then the sea got lumpy as we passed Pelican Island. Theodora was knocked off the Nacra but Steve managed to get her back on board and continued on.
Marty was the first WYC boat in, just 24 minutes behind the Cowes Wildcat so close enoigh to hold the lead on yardstick at that point. Vinnie and Will were the first Hobie 16 in just 6 minutes later and looked to have the time to beat. Rob and Luke finsihed just 5 minutes after that.
At just on 5 hours after the start all the WYC boats had finished with the exception of the Carsons who had experienced a number of swims in the tricky conditions on the south side of the island and in the end had accepted a tow from the Terry de Vries rescue boat (a fast trip apparently)
The results were announced while we enjoyed a drink in the bar. Vinnie and Will had been disqualified for sailing inside the 'restricted zone' on the north side of the island. 6 other boats also suffered the same fate. Rob and Luke had sailed a lefal course and with the second best finishing time they were declared the winner.
A very fast trip back to Balnarring (less than 30 minutes with boats hitting speeds in excess of 16 knots) ensued with the crews finally hitting the showers a little after 7 have covered a little over 100kms.
